When John takes his San Francisco friends to his deceased uncle's remote ranch to hunt wild pigs, it seems like a typical guys weekend with guns - despite the presence of John's sexy girlfriend Brooks. But as John and his crew trek deeper into the forest, they begin tracking the awful truth about his uncle's demise and the legend of The Ripper -- a murderous three-thousand-pound black boar! Their pursuit leads them through fields of marijuana and into the muddy landscape of Big Wallow, involving high-powered weaponry, the violent and unpredictable Tibbs Brothers, massacred emus, a machete-toting Hippie Stranger, vengeful rednecks, and throat-slitting Cult Girls who grow dope by day and worship a Giant Killer Pig by night. By the time the pig hunt is done, no one is innocent - or unscathed.

Pig Hunt isn't your ordinary horror flick, in fact I would call it more an action/thriller but after seeing it I got to say it was also pretty amazing. There is so much going on in the film that it makes you dizzy at times trying to keep up with all the different characters and trying to follow all the action. The film had a "Deliverance" meets "Razorback" feel to it plus it is not without it's laugh out loud moments as well. Pig Hunt has it all, redneck hillbillies, pot farmers, sex-crazed cult girls, and a mutant killer pig. This is a blast from start to finish, it's an adrenaline ride that doesn't let up till the credits begin to roll. The film-makers did a terrific job picking the cast, each actor does a fantastic job playing their roles. The effects including the pig are excellent and the film has plenty of action and gore to please all fans of the genre. You might get the idea that the film borrows things from other movies and in some ways you might be right but don't be fooled Pig Hunt is one the most original and exciting times you are going to have in some time. Like I said before I would not call this a typical horror film, there are elements of it as well as elements of other genres but they all blend perfectly together creating one hell of a ride.

The film isn't going to win any Oscars but if you're looking for something fun to watch you are going to have a hard time finding a film this entertaining, I had a great time watching it and recommend it to all fans of horror and exploitation films.
